[asterisk-users] Execute AGI after answered Dial() has ended
Hello, I am googling for a while but google seems to be broken today, no solution yet :D I have a PHP script which needs to be started after Dial() has ended. If there is no answer, busy, etc., it is not a problem, because dialplan continues after the Dial() application, but when the call is established (i call macro in Dial() with AGI execution, working ok) and after the call ends, dialplan execution stops on the Dial(). But I need dialplan to continue after call end and execute the AGI script. Is there any way how to do it?
